在水溶液中合成并培育了2-呋喃甲酸锐Sr_6(C_5H_3O_3)_(12)单晶。经元素分析、红外光谱、差热热重分析、密度测定以及X射线衍射结构分析确定了该化合物的组成、结构和部分性质。结构分析结果表明:该晶体属单斜晶系,空间群P2_1/n,a=2.3090(7)nm,b=1.3376(4)nm,c=2.3093(6)nm,β=107.06(2)°,Z=4,R=0.0603.D_c=1.82×10~3kg/m~3,D_m=1.81×10~3kg/m~3。化合物通过羧氧桥联形成三维网状结构,其中Sr-O键的平均键长为0.2641nm,而Sr-O(羧氧)为0.2535nm,Sr-O(呋喃环氧)为0.2861nm。
The 2-furoic acid sharp Sr_6 (C_5H_3O_3) _ (12) single crystal was synthesized and grown in aqueous solution. The composition, structure and partial properties of the compound were confirmed by elemental analysis, infrared spectrum, DTA, density measurement and X-ray diffraction analysis. The structural analysis results show that the crystal belongs to the monoclinic system with space group P2_1 / n, a = 2.3090 (7) nm, b = 1.3376 (4) nm and c = 2.3093 = 107.06 (2) °, Z = 4, R = 0.0603. D_c = 1.82 × 10 ~ 3kg / m ~ 3, D_m = 1.81 × 10 ~ 3kg / m ~ 3. The compounds are bridged by carboxyoxy to form a three-dimensional network structure. The Sr-O bond has an average bond length of 0.2641 nm, Sr-O (carboxyl oxygen) 0.2535 nm and Sr-O (furan epoxy) 2861nm.
